using System; | |
using System.Collections.Generic; | |
using System.Diagnostics; | |
using System.Linq; | |
using System.Net; | |
using System.Threading; | |
using Microsoft.WindowsAzure; | |
using Microsoft.WindowsAzure.Diagnostics; | |
using Microsoft.WindowsAzure.ServiceRuntime; | |
using Microsoft.WindowsAzure.StorageClient; | |
using System.IO; | |
using NLog; | |
using NLog.Targets; | |
using NLog.Config; | |
/* This code was inspired by a couple of posts/projects: | |
* http://www.captaincodeman.com/2010/05/24/mongodb-azure-clouddrive/ | |
* http://code.msdn.microsoft.com/winazuretomcat | |
*/ | |
namespace NodeRunner | |
{ | |
public class WorkerRole : RoleEntryPoint | |
{ | |
private Process _nodeProcess; | |
private Logger logger; | |
private void ConfigureLogging() | |
{ | |
LocalResource logResource = RoleEnvironment.GetLocalResource("LogStorage"); | |
//Get the default initial configuration for Windows Azure Diagnostics | |
DiagnosticMonitorConfiguration diagConfig = DiagnosticMonitor.GetDefaultInitialConfiguration(); | |
DirectoryConfiguration directoryConfiguration = new DirectoryConfiguration(); | |
directoryConfiguration.Container = "wad-node-container"; | |
directoryConfiguration.DirectoryQuotaInMB = logResource.MaximumSizeInMegabytes; | |
directoryConfiguration.Path = logResource.RootPath; | |
diagConfig.Directories.ScheduledTransferPeriod = TimeSpan.FromMinutes(1.0); | |
diagConfig.Directories.BufferQuotaInMB = 512; | |
diagConfig.Directories.DataSources.Add(directoryConfiguration); | |
// *** NLog Configuration *** | |
LoggingConfiguration config = new LoggingConfiguration(); | |
FileTarget fileTarget = new FileTarget(); | |
config.AddTarget("file", fileTarget); | |
fileTarget.FileName = logResource.RootPath + "NodeRunner-log.txt"; | |
LoggingRule rule1 = new LoggingRule("*", NLog.LogLevel.Debug, fileTarget); | |
config.LoggingRules.Add(rule1); | |
LogManager.Configuration = config; | |
logger = LogManager.GetLogger("NodeRunner"); | |
//Start the diagnostic monitor with this updated configuration. | |
DiagnosticMonitor.Start("Microsoft.WindowsAzure.Plugins.Diagnostics.ConnectionString", diagConfig); | |
// DiagnosticMonitor.Start("StorageClientAccount", diagConfig); | |
} | |
private void DeployNode() | |
{ | |
string nodeSource = Environment.GetEnvironmentVariable("RoleRoot") + @"\approot\nodejs"; | |
string nodeDest = RoleEnvironment.GetLocalResource("NodeStorage").RootPath; | |
logger.Info("Deploying node.js from " + nodeSource + " to " + nodeDest); | |
CopyFiles(nodeSource, nodeDest); | |
} | |
private void DeployCode() | |
{ | |
string codeSource = Environment.GetEnvironmentVariable("RoleRoot") + @"\approot\code"; | |
string codeDest = RoleEnvironment.GetLocalResource("NodeStorage").RootPath; | |
logger.Info("Deploying source from " + codeSource + " to " + codeDest); | |
CopyFiles(codeSource, codeDest); | |
} | |
private void CopyFiles(string theSrc, string theDest) | |
{ | |
Process p = new Process(); | |
StreamReader sr; | |
try | |
{ | |
p.StartInfo.UseShellExecute = false; | |
p.StartInfo.RedirectStandardOutput = true; | |
string newDest = theDest.Substring(0, theDest.Length - 1); | |
p.StartInfo.FileName = "robocopy"; | |
p.StartInfo.Arguments = String.Format("\"{0}\" {1} /E /NP", theSrc, newDest); | |
p.EnableRaisingEvents = false; | |
p.Start(); | |
sr = p.StandardOutput; | |
logger.Debug(sr.ReadToEnd()); | |
p.WaitForExit(); | |
p.Close(); | |
} | |
catch (Exception e) | |
{ | |
logger.Error(e.Message); | |
} | |
} | |
private void StartNode() | |
{ | |
// Startup _nodeProcess | |
string theIp = RoleEnvironment.CurrentRoleInstance.InstanceEndpoints["NodeEndpoint"].IPEndpoint.Address.ToString(); | |
string thePort = RoleEnvironment.CurrentRoleInstance.InstanceEndpoints["NodeEndpoint"].IPEndpoint.Port.ToString(); | |
string thePath = RoleEnvironment.GetLocalResource("NodeStorage").RootPath; | |
_nodeProcess = new Process(); | |
try | |
{ | |
_nodeProcess.StartInfo.UseShellExecute = false; | |
_nodeProcess.StartInfo.RedirectStandardOutput = false; | |
_nodeProcess.StartInfo.FileName = thePath + @"node.exe"; | |
_nodeProcess.StartInfo.WorkingDirectory = thePath; | |
_nodeProcess.StartInfo.Arguments = String.Format("index.js {0} {1}", thePort, theIp); | |
_nodeProcess.EnableRaisingEvents = false; | |
logger.Info("Starting Node process on IP " + theIp + ", Port " + thePort); | |
_nodeProcess.Start(); | |
} | |
catch (Exception e) | |
{ | |
logger.Error(e.Message); | |
} | |
} | |
public override bool OnStart() | |
{ | |
// Set the maximum number of concurrent connections | |
ServicePointManager.DefaultConnectionLimit = 12; | |
ConfigureLogging(); | |
// For information on handling configuration changes | |
// see the MSDN topic at http://go.microsoft.com/fwlink/?LinkId=166357. | |
RoleEnvironment.Changing += RoleEnvironmentChanging; | |
DeployNode(); | |
DeployCode(); | |
StartNode(); | |
return base.OnStart(); | |
} | |
public override void OnStop() | |
{ | |
_nodeProcess.Close(); | |
base.OnStop(); | |
} | |
private void RoleEnvironmentChanging(object sender, RoleEnvironmentChangingEventArgs e) | |
{ | |
// If a configuration setting is changing | |
if (e.Changes.Any(change => change is RoleEnvironmentConfigurationSettingChange)) | |
{ | |
// Set e.Cancel to true to restart this role instance | |
e.Cancel = true; | |
} | |
} | |
public override void Run() | |
{ | |
// This is a sample worker implementation. Replace with your logic. | |
logger.Info("NodeRunner entry point called"); | |
while (true) | |
{ | |
Thread.Sleep(10000); | |
Trace.TraceInformation("Working..."); | |
} | |
} | |
} | |
} |
